Course Contents | · Essential definitions of programme evaluation (Scriven, Patton, Rossi & Freeman). · Evaluation and objectives: Formative, summative and accountability evaluation. · Before and after evaluation, target-based evaluation and evaluation independent of targets. · Types of evaluation by programme phase, e.g. process evaluation vs. outcome evaluation etc. · Types of evaluation by programme phase – use of the programme logic model and evaluability assessments. · Internal and external evaluation. Characteristics and possible roles of the evaluator. · Evaluation models (reinforcing, participative, CIPP, reciprocal). · Evaluation methods and tools: quantitative (e.g. experimental method, questionnaires etc.), qualitative (e.g. focus groups, observation etc.). · Analysis of the quantitative and qualitative data of the evaluation. · Utilization of evaluation results and value judgments for programmes. · Practices for building evaluation capacity in organizations. · Use of good practices. · Obtaining funds to design and implement the evaluation. · Stakeholders and motives for evaluation. · Possible obstacles in programme evaluation. · The political dimension of programme evaluation. | ||||||||
